Recently, innate type 2 immune pathways have also been implicated in protective host responses to homeostatic perturbations, such as metabolic … WitrynaAn immunology PhD would give you the opportunity to research a specific area of the immune system in great detail. You’ll likely be trying to understand how cells communicate, the role of certain signals, or how the immune system is altered in specific diseases. These projects are almost always laboratory-based. de showpr
